Types of Cheap Fireplaces

Below is a contrast of numerous types of low-cost fireplaces, highlighting key functions, average expenses, and pros and cons.

Type Typical Cost Heating Source Installation Pros Cons
Electric Fireplaces ₤ 100 - ₤ 500 Electric Plug-in or wall-mounted Easy setup, safe, no venting Less heat output compared to gas
Gel Fireplaces ₤ 100 - ₤ 300 Gel fuel Simple assembly Portable, no venting required Restricted burn time
Ethanol Fireplaces ₤ 200 - ₤ 800 Ethanol Free-standing or wall-mounted Clean-burning, stylish design Requires fuel refills
Wood-Burning Stoves ₤ 300 - ₤ 1,500 Wood Needs chimney venting Traditional heat, good heat output Greater installation expenses
Portable Fire Pits ₤ 50 - ₤ 300 Wood or propane Portable, no setup Great for outdoor usage, portable Restricted to outdoor environments

Maintenance and Safety Tips

While budget plan fireplaces can conserve cash, it's important to preserve them appropriately for optimal efficiency and security. Here are some maintenance pointers:

  • Regular Cleaning: Keep the fireplace and chimney (for wood-burning models) clean to prevent buildup and dangers.
  • Fuel Check: Ensure you use the appropriate fuel type for your fireplace to avoid breakdowns and security concerns.
  • Ventilation: Ensure proper ventilation for gas and wood-burning designs to avoid carbon monoxide gas build-up.
  • Follow Manufacturer Guidelines: Always abide by the manufacturer's directions for setup and maintenance.
